Signed, Skye Harper Book Summary

Life is just fine for fourteen-year-old Winston. She loves her dog, Thelma, and although she never knew her dad, and her mom left ten years ago in search of Hollywood fame, Winston has family with Nanny, who isn’t old at all! But a “just fine” life gets a lot more exciting when a letter arrives from Skye Harper, aka Judith Fletcher, aka Winston’s mother. She needs help, and Nanny says the best way to give it is to take a cross-country road trip—in a “borrowed” motor home—to go find Mama once and for all. Winston’s not so sure about this plan, but with a cute stowaway named Steve along for company and an adventure on the horizon, this is sure to be a summer to remember.

About the Author

Carol Lynch Williams, who grew up in Florida and now lives in Utah, is an award-winning novelist with five daughters of her own.

She has an MFA in Writing for Children and Young Adults from Vermont College. She won the prestigious PEN/Phyllis Naylor Working Writer Fellowship for her novel GLIMPSE and was nominated for the PEN for her book THE TRUE COLORS OF CAITLYNNE JACKSON. THE CHOSEN ONE was named one of the ALA’s Quick Picks for Reluctant Young Adult Readers and Best Books for Young Adult Readers.

Her books have been featured on numerous lists of recommended YA fiction. Carol’s other novels include MILES FROM ORDINARY, THE HAVEN, WAITING, SIGNED-SKYE HARPER, MESSENGER, ONCE I WAS A BEEHIVE, NEVER SAID, NEVER THAT FAR, PRETTY LIKE US as well as 15 more books for young readers.
